Description

US-China Clash: Modern Naval Battle Taiwan Strait is the same system as our magazine No. 74 Japan-China-Korea-Modern Naval Battle Three Kingdoms and describes the clash between the US and Chinese navy in the sea near Taiwan that may occur in 202x. It is a board simulation game.
The surface ship / submarine unit is one unit per ship, and the character characteristics of each individual ship and each weapon are reproduced.
Ship-to-ship, ship-to-air, ship-to-submarine, air-to-submarine, and air-to-air combat are reproduced with a simple game system, and you can play three-dimensional modern naval battles.
In addition to the three introduction scenarios that can be played in a short time, one campaign scenario that asks for strategy planning that combines each weapon on a wide range is attached, and you can enjoy various plays.

Scenarios
  • Introduction scenario 1: Kinmen Island defense operation
  • Introduction scenario 2: Break through the first island chain!
  • Introduction Scenario 3 : Ghost of the Great Ship Giantism
  • Campaign scenario: Crisis approaching the Taiwan Strait!

Topic: Possible US-China naval clashes in the waters near Taiwan in 202x
Game design: GJG Design Team
Number of counters: 198 pieces
Maps: 1 full map

Game duration: 16 hours to 3 days (depending on scenario)
Unit size: 1 unit per ship (naval vessels) / several to several dozen aircraft (aircraft)
Game scope: The waters around Taiwan and the entire East China Sea
Scenarios: 3 introductory scenarios, 1 standard scenario

Play time: 1-3 hours (depending on scenario)
Number of players: 2 players
Difficulty (5 levels, 5 being the highest): 2 - 3
